'Love's Bitterest Cup' Summary
The story begins with Le and Odalite's wedding day, a day filled with anticipation and love. However, their happiness is shattered when Angus Anglesea, a man who has been pursuing Odalite for her inheritance, arrives to claim her as his own. Anglesea asserts a prior claim to her hand, throwing the couple's future into turmoil. Le, determined to protect his beloved, begins to investigate Anglesea's past, unearthing a network of deceit and manipulation. He learns that Anglesea's claims are built on a foundation of lies and that Odalite's inheritance is at stake. To expose Anglesea's villainy, Le and his allies cross the Atlantic to England, where they encounter a web of secrets and betrayals. Their journey leads them through dangerous encounters and perilous situations as they strive to gather evidence to unveil the truth. Their determination is tested as they confront personal obstacles and navigate the complexities of love, loyalty, and justice. In the face of overwhelming challenges, Le and Odalite must rely on their unwavering bond and their relentless pursuit of truth to find justice and secure their future.Book Details
